Page 39 - I. When the multiplier is a composite number. Any number which can be produced by multiplying two or more numbers together, is called a Composite number, and The numbers which are multiplied together to produce it are called its Component parts, or Factors ; thus, 15 can be produced by multiplying together 3 and 5, and is, therefore, a composite number, and the numbers 3 and 5 are its component parts.
